QUOTE(ericread @ Jun 5 2008, 08:51 AM) *

Beautiful car! What are you using for suspension - 911 parts?


Front supension is double A arms with 911 spindle assy and brakes the
rear uses 911 hubs and 914 rear brake assy mounted on a custom 5
link supension. Both front and rear are coil over shocks.
